Output 6fcf43474043cd8e159889ecda494be2c5213cd88162f93cd70c058f9b089b36:0

value
129654213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 042887f8736c4d8aeb846da2de990e0e76ed353f OP_EQUAL
address
3251BTr7ddpHVxyaxLxuRPMAd3bX1dV1RP
transaction
6fcf43474043cd8e159889ecda494be2c5213cd88162f93cd70c058f9b089b36
confirmations
344230
spent
true